U.S. flag from Afghanistan presented to AASU

Savannah — February 28, 2005 —On July 4, 2004, Lt. Col. Robin Milonas, a veteran of the Operation Desert Storm, had a U.S. Flag flown over Bagram Airfield, Afghanistan in honor of Armstrong Atlantic State University (AASU). Donna C. Brooks, associate professor and coordinator of speech-language pathology, presented the framed flag on February 11 to Thomas Z. Jones, president of AASU. Brooks is the sister of Melonas.

Melonas, who is now stationed at Ft. Lewis, WA was a member of Task Force Victory and involved in recruiting Afghan women into the police force.
The flag will be displayed in the veterans affairs office in Victor Hall on the AASU campus.
